Location: Anaheim, CA
Fulltime Direct Hire
Qualified Candidates will have:
BSCS or MSCS Or similar degree
5+ years' programming experience in C#, .NET framework, VB, MVC, EF and WCF
Strong Service Component Architect Programming and Web Service/Web API and Web Socket
Experience with Web Development ASP.NET, MVC, HTML5, CSS, JavaScript, AJAX and XML/JSON
Experience with JQuery, AngularJS, Node.JS or other front end development frameworks
Experience with SQL Server, relational database schemas, T-SQL that represent and support business processes.
Familiar with Architecture Design and Development Patterns likes OOP, DDD, SOLID, TDD, SOA and Microservices.
Experience with distributed cross-platform applications, containerization, orchestration and security
Good knowledge and experience on software quality process/assurance including automation testing, unit/integration testing, design/code review, code profiling and software continuous integration (CI) and continuous deployment pipelines (CD).
Familiar with all aspects of software and communication and security TCP, UDP, SSL,TLS, SSH,SFTP, HTTPS, .NET Identity, ADFS with OAuth 2 and OpenID with Identity server , impersonation with STS claims and roles authentication.
Ability to Identify and address key engineering decision points
Identify and implement development frameworks and technologies, while promoting best-practices.
This position will be part of a team responsible for architecture that adheres to proven principles, minimizes costs and maintenance, and promotes usability and extensibility.
Excellent Communication Skills (written and verbal)
Strong attention to detail, highly organized, computer literate
Ability to work well in a fast-paced professional office environment
Regards,
Vikas
Vikasy@apninc.com